WebNov 10, 2024 · Liquid assets are cash in hand or other assets that can be easily converted into cash at a reasonable price. A bank account is considered a liquid asset as long as the balance in a bank account can be withdrawn without any restrictions. Money in a bank account can be readily used to meet expenses. If this ... WebConclusion. Assets in banking refer to the financial resources that a bank owns, such as cash, loans, investments and other holdings. These assets generate income for the bank through interest payments or sales proceeds. Banks use their assets to provide loans and credit facilities to customers while also earning revenue from them.
